A Simple Key For atomic Unveiled
A Simple Key For atomic Unveiled
Blog Article
My comprehending: My knowing is the fact that atomic operation implies it executes fully without any interruption? Ie, it is a blocking operation without having scope of interruption?
With the advent of quantum mechanics and the Schrödinger equation in the 1920s, atomic concept grew to become a exact mathematical science. Austrian physicist Erwin Schrödinger devised a partial differential equation with the quantum dynamics of atomic electrons, such as the electrostatic repulsion of all the negatively charged electrons from each other and their attraction for the positively billed nucleus. The equation could be solved exactly for an atom that contains only just one electron (hydrogen), and very shut approximations are available for atoms that contains two or three electrons (helium and lithium, respectively).
Any time you produce a wallet, you must create a seed phrase. It always consists of twelve random words and phrases in a specific buy. Compose it down and reserve it somewhere Harmless. That is your only opportunity to build your passphrase. We are going to reach passphrases subsequent, but maintain on in your seed phrase for now.
4 @jogojapan I hope no one assumes that a set of concurrent objects is really a concurrent selection of objects.
I get that within the assembly language degree instruction established architectures supply Look at and swap and equivalent functions. Nevertheless, I do not understand how the chip has the capacity to supply these ensures.
Should the locked accessibility just isn't certain to just one cache line issues get a lot more complicated. You can find all kinds of awful corner scenarios, like locked accesses over webpage boundaries, and many others. Intel does not inform information plus they likely use all kinds of tricks to produce locks speedier.
He stole many dollars in seconds! Right atomicwallet after this celebration, the builders and Neighborhood came with each other and determined that the most beneficial training course of action was to enact a fork that reverted this tremendous theft. This forked chain is exactly what grew to become Ethereum (ETH) plus the outdated chain, where by the hack was never reversed, is Ethereum Traditional (ETC). A lot of the Ethereum Neighborhood and developers have migrated to The brand new chain, which is where most development takes place these days. This also clarifies the upper industry valuation on ETH in comparison with And so on. On the eleven August 2016, And many others revealed the “Declaration of independence” exactly where were posted the leading ideas of The brand new copyright.
This text describes that processors have hardware guidance for Examine and swap operations creating the pretty productive. In addition, it promises:
ARM ARM suggests that Load and Retail store Guidance are atomic and it's execution is sure to be entire right before interrupt handler executes. Confirmed by checking out
Or else you'd need to make it -say- a static member of a category that's wrapping this and put the initialization somewhere else.
The main element is they permit concurrent entry and modification properly. They are typically applied as counters in a multithreaded setting - right before their introduction this needed to be a user composed class that wrapped up the different solutions in synchronized blocks.
Wonderful Wallet! This Wallet is just the very best on the the application retailer at this time. Support for lots of property and networks as well as an Trade developed-in. I like my Atomic Wallet and can continue to employ it for as long as they will have me.
Mackie MesserMackie Messer 7,32833 gold badges3737 silver badges4141 bronze badges 1 Really, cache-line-split locked Guidelines are disastrously sluggish (much like the outdated bus-lock mechanism that stalls memory accessibility by all cores), so sluggish that there's a perf counter occasion specifically for that, and up to date CPUs have included aid for making that always fault to help detection of stray use even in VMs, and the like.
This immutable dispersed ledger is usually a clear list of transactions any person can check out. The transactions Will not Screen any usernames, only wallet addresses.